Forensic Meteorological Assessment: Estill Springs

Look, I’ve been replacing roofs in this county for over twenty years, and I can tell you Estill Springs gets hit harder than folks realize. We sit right in that bowl between the Cumberland Plateau and the Highland Rim, and that geography acts like a funnel for spring storms. When those cold fronts come barreling down from the northwest and slam into that warm, humid air that pools in the valley, the atmosphere just stacks up. You’ll see those supercell storms spin up fast, and instead of passing over, they’ll stall right on top of us, dropping hail the size of golf balls for twenty minutes straight. It’s not just the size, either—the wind that comes with those cells whips around the ridges and changes direction mid-storm, so you get hail hammering one side of your roof and then the next gust hitting the other side from a completely different angle.

And it’s not just spring, either. We get a nasty second season in late fall, usually October into early November, when those cold Canadian fronts start pushing down again. That’s when we see the straight-line winds—I’m talking 70, 80 mile an hour gusts that peel shingles right off the deck like they’re stickers. The problem is, most folks around here have architectural shingles that are rated for 60 mph, and after a few summers of that Tennessee sun baking them, they get brittle. So when that first big wind event hits, the tabs crack and lift, and then the next rainstorm gets underneath and blows the whole section off. I’ve seen brand new roofs on Lakeview Drive lose half their shingles in one October blow, and it’s always the ones who thought “it won’t happen here” that end up calling me for a full tear-off.
